As nouns, cobblestone is a hyponym of paving stone; that is, cobblestone is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than paving stone:
  • paving stone: a stone used for paving
  • cobblestone: rectangular paving stone with curved top; once used to make roads
Other hyponyms of paving stone include cobble, sett, curbstone, kerbstone, flag, flagstone.
